    Synopsis

    Name Synopses Official ? Options
    Salma El-Sharkawy In season three, the events take place during the era of the Pharaohs, specifically during the rule of Akhenaten and his wife Nefertiti, and review the ideas of ​​monotheism, gods, good and evil, in that time period. 218
